MX, MLX & BLX - The predecessor of the original Masters series, with the MX being a wrapped 6ply maple kit, and the MLX and BLX being lacquered 6ply Maple and Birch Kits respectively. Included 2.3mm Superhoops, through-shell mounting and often came with a free-floating snare.

thats all i can find lol. Its so tough to nail down the manufacturing date, because it seems pearls serial numbers are more for your personal records and insurance purposes. DOH
